Goddess Akashagarbha on Chad Coin
2020-08-13 Thu
This impressive 5 Oz Silver coin is the new release in the “God of Mercy” series and features the Akashagarbha, also known for his generosity and meritorious acts.Akashagarbha’s name can be translated as “Boundless Space Treasury” as his wisdom is said to be boundless as space itself. The mantra of Akashagarbha popularly used by Buddhists and artists is believed to give rise to wisdom, creativity, and to dispel ignorance. Akashagarbha is also known for his generosity and meritorious acts and is one of the eight Buddhist deities that serve as the protectors of the twelve zodiac animals it is associated with along with the people born in that animal year.
The coin has an Antique Finish quality with spectacular High Relief. The reverse of the coin depicts Akashagarbha with its sword that is used to cut through destructive emotions featuring lotus and floral elements with title surrounding the Bodhisattva. The obverse of the coin features 8 symbols with a wheel of 12 zodiac animals, finished with a round-shaped YinYang as the backdrop for the legal tender, the Coat of Arms of the country.
